The Art of Cast Iron Pot Manufacturing


Manufacturing cast iron pots is an intricate process that involves various steps, each crucial to delivering a high-quality product. The journey begins with the selection of raw materials. The primary ingredient, iron ore, is melted down in large furnaces at extremely high temperatures. Once the iron is molten, it is mixed with various alloys, sometimes including small amounts of other metals like nickel or chromium, to enhance the pot's durability and heat retention.


The factory floor of a cast iron pot factory is a sight to behold. Massive production lines hum with activity as workers and machines collaborate in perfect harmony. Molds, often made from sand or steel, are prepared to shape the molten iron. This process requires precision and skill; the workers must ensure that each mold is perfectly formed to prevent any defects in the final product.


Once the iron cools and sets within the molds, the initial rough-hewn shapes are removed and subjected to grinding and polishing. Quality Control and Innovation

A huge cast iron pot factory prides itself on stringent quality control measures. Each pot undergoes rigorous testing to determine its strength and heat distribution. Factors such as weight, thickness, and surface finish are examined closely. In recent years, technology has advanced to include thermal imaging and smart sensors that assess the pot’s performance, ensuring that only the best products leave the factory.


Innovation does not stop at quality control. Many manufacturers experiment with new designs and features to meet the demands of modern consumers. Enamel-coated cast iron pots have gained popularity due to their vibrant colors and non-stick surfaces, and factories are continuously adapting their techniques to accommodate these trends without sacrificing the inherent benefits of traditional cast iron cookware.


Sustainability in Manufacturing


As global awareness of environmental issues grows, sustainability has become an essential factor in manufacturing processes. Many cast iron pot factories have adopted eco-friendly practices, such as recycling scrap metal and using energy-efficient machinery. By reducing waste and conserving energy, these factories not only minimize their ecological footprint but also appeal to the environmentally-conscious consumer.


Additionally, the longevity of cast iron pots contributes to sustainability. A well-cared-for cast iron pot can last generations, reducing the need for frequent replacements and contributing to a more sustainable kitchen lifestyle.
